Job Description
Role Overview:
We are looking for a skilled Frontend Developer to build and enhance user-facing features for our applications. You will be responsible for creating seamless, responsive, and visually appealing interfaces while ensuring optimal performance across devices.
Responsibilities
- Develop, test, and deploy high-quality, responsive UI components.
- Collaborate with designers and backend engineers to integrate APIs and deliver end-to-end features.
- Implement pixel-perfect designs with attention to detail in layout, typography, and user experience.
- Optimize applications for speed, scalability, and cross-browser compatibility.
- Maintain design system consistency across web and mobile platforms.
- Stay updated with modern frontend technologies and frameworks.
Required Skills
- Strong proficiency in HTML5, CSS3, JavaScript (ES6+).
- Expertise in React.js (or Angular/Vue) and modern state management (e.g., Redux, Zustand,MobX).
- Experience with responsive design (Flexbox, CSS Grid, Media Queries).
- Knowledge of UI/UX principles, accessibility standards (WCAG), and cross-browser compatibility.
- Familiarity with RESTful APIs and GraphQL integration.
- Hands-on experience with build tools (Webpack, Vite, Babel) and version control (Git).